Orfeu Classic in beans is a 100% Arabica coffee, balanced and medium roast. It presents floral, fruity and caramel notes. It has high sweetness, balanced acidity, velvety body and complex aromas, with a persistent and pleasant finish. Its intensity is equivalent to 6.
About harmonizing, we suggest trying their Classic Orpheus with fruity dry cakes, Mil Folhas, Petit fours. These flavors complement each other with coffee and bring unique sensations on the palate.

Orfeu Intenso in beans is a 100% Arabica coffee, full-bodied with a dark roast. It presents fruit notes in jam, with high sweetness, low acidity and a velvety body. Its intensity is equivalent to 8. Regarding harmonization, we suggest trying your Orfeu Intenso with Parmesan cheese and/or guava paste. These flavors complement each other with coffee and bring unique sensations on the palate. Coffee roasting is a heating process that brings out the aroma and flavor locked inside a green coffee seed, which has a mild, grassy taste on its own, and turns the beans brown. The flavor profile of a bean\'s roast level will depend on the varietal and geographic location of that bean as well as the roasting method. Roasting coffee transforms the chemical and physical properties of green coffee beans into roasted coffee products. The roasting process is what produces the characteristic flavor of coffee by causing the green coffee beans to change in taste. Unroasted beans contain similar if not higher levels of acids, protein, sugars, and caffeine as those that have been roasted, but lack the taste of roasted coffee beans due to the Maillard and other chemical reactions that occur during roasting. Coffee tends to be roasted close to where it will be consumed, as green coffee is more stable than roasted beans. The vast majority of coffee is roasted commercially on a large scale, but small-scale commercial roasting has grown significantly with the trend toward \"single-origin\" coffees served at specialty shops. Some coffee drinkers even roast coffee at home as a hobby in order to both experiment with the flavor profile of the beans and ensure the freshest possible roasted coffee.
